TSM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2017 in Review

606 of the 4,011 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in TSMC (TSM) for Q3 2017, worth a combined $38.2B — up 7.7% from $35.5B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 60 funds opened new TSM positions and 45 closed out — a net gain of 15 holders — while 224 added to existing stakes and 217 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Lansdowne Partners (UK), adding an estimated $259M. The largest seller was Veritas Asset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$413M sold.
